About the Role
Porter, a venture of One Workplace, is seeking a Lead Barista to prepare and serve beverages, manage customer interactions, and lead a team in a fast-paced environment. We focus on creating human-centered spaces that foster meaningful relationships and productivity.
Responsibilities
- Prepares and serves hot and cold beverages, such as coffee, blended coffee, and tea, to patrons; correctly customizes orders as requested.
- Describes product details to customers in partnership with Onyx coffee.
- Receives and processes customer payments.
- Serves prepared baked goods including pastries.
- Ensures customer service stations are properly stocked with paper products or beverage preparation items.
- Cleans and sanitizes all equipment, utensils, dishes, and work areas.
- Cleans and sanitizes service and seating areas.
- Ensures proper functioning of freezers, refrigerators, and heating by routinely checking temperatures in that equipment.
- Stocks supplies or retail products; inventory, order, or receive products as directed.
- Performs other related duties as assigned.
- Accurately handle POS transactions and orders, ensuring efficiency and accuracy in a high-paced setting.
- Maintain a friendly and engaging attitude while interacting with customers and fellow team members.
- Lead, coach and support barista team members during daily operations.
- Train new employees on drink preparation, customer service standards, and café procedures.
- Ensure consistency in beverage quality, presentation, and food safety standards.
